AI assistants don’t just ask questions—they understand answers.

Using natural language processing (NLP) and BANT logic (Budget, Authority, Need, Timeline), they conduct human-like discovery calls in seconds.

Instead of static forms, visitors get dynamic conversations: - "What’s your biggest challenge with current tools?" - "Do you have budget approved for a solution like this?" - "When were you hoping to implement?"

The AI interprets sentiment, detects urgency, and assigns a lead score in real time.

This process relies on key capabilities: - Contextual memory: Remembers past interactions - Intent detection: Flags high-potential behaviors - Adaptive questioning: Adjusts based on user responses

To get the most from your AI assistant, it’s not enough to deploy and forget. Strategic setup and continuous refinement are essential for accurate lead scoring and high conversion outcomes.

Start by aligning your AI’s logic with your actual sales process. That means programming it to prioritize the same criteria your top reps use—whether that’s budget clarity, decision-maker involvement, or implementation timeline.

Critical best practices include: - Use real sales call transcripts to train conversational flows
- Implement multi-tiered scoring models (e.g., 1–100 scale based on BANT responses)
- Set clear thresholds for what constitutes a “sales-ready” lead
- Enable sentiment analysis to detect urgency or hesitation
- Integrate with CRM to enrich lead profiles with historical data
